Learning Solutions in an All-Communicating Mobile World

During this session participants will be introduced to the all-pervasive world of mobile communications that is increasing at an extraordinary rate -- soon there will be 3 billion mobile telephone subscriptions worldwide. Providing just-in-time training via mobile learning, elearning and more traditional methods to the telecommunications world is a big challenge. Participants will be exposed to how Ericsson makes best use of LMS and LCMS technologies to deliver cutting-edge solutions to telecom operators that help keep these 3 billion users communicating and using their mobiles for new data services. Take-aways include:

  • An understanding of the growth and ubiquity of mobile communications and computing
  • A general picture of the challenges facing players in the mobile communications world as they retain old and attract new subscribers and launch new data services
  • A recipe for success in a rapidly changing environment; Ericsson’s Learning Solutions model
  • Using LMS and LCMS technologies with key consultancy skills and methodologies to deliver comprehensive learning solutions in an all-communicating world.
  • How mobile learning can be an integral part of the learning experience for a mobile workforce

Integrating SumTotal 7 into the Enterprise Landscape: Technical and Industry Challenges

The Shell group of companies uses SumTotal 7 to manage their global learning portfolio. This presentation will discuss how Shell has solved some typical challenges in an enterprise deployment, and attendees will discover how Shell has overcome them using technical and business solutions, including:

  • ERP integration of user and base data
  • Balancing the core system with customizations
  • Deploying Cognos as a reporting infrastructure
  • Capacity planning and web farm upgrades
  • Supporting a global system

Facing some industry technology challenges as it moves forward, Shell’s presentation will feature an interactive discussion on solutions around:  publishing from LCMS to LMS: the PENS standard, dynamic delivery from LCMS to LMS through SCORM, and quality management for e-content production.  Input from the audience is encouraged so please bring your experience and grab a seat!

Leveraging Content with SkillSoft’s OLSA Technology and SumTotal's TotalLMS

OLSA is SkillSoft's comprehensive, service-oriented architecture. Its purpose is to simplify and minimize the effort our customers have to make to integrate SkillSoft products within their technology architectures. This session will present how integrating this technology within SumTotal's LMS system, learners can maximize their efficiency by being able to find the right content at the right time.
